Distance between Port Augusta and Mannahill

The distance from Port Augusta to Mannahill is 261 kilometers by road. Road takes approximately 4 hours and 4 minutes and goes through Wilmington, Orroroo, Peterborough and Yunta.

Where is Port Augusta in relation to Mannahill?

Port Augusta is located 209 km west of Mannahill.

Port Augusta has geographic coordinates: latitude -32.49088, longitude 137.76399.

Mannahill has geographic coordinates: latitude -32.4311, longitude 139.98807.
